Company Description
The Mirror House from Weslaco, TX. Company specialized in: Glass - Auto, Plate & Window.
Call us for more - (956) 968-1960
Reviews and Recommendations
Powered by
Rio Grande Local
Please help us to connect users with the best local businesses by reviewing The mirror house
Write Review
The mirror house
Address:
300 Business Hwy 83 E Weslaco, TX
Phone:
(956) 968-1960